So on to the recipe, it's fairly simple you can change out the plant based milk to almond or even oat. Even the fruits can be switched out too, in this recipe I used strawberries and banana's that's what I had in my kitchen. Also fresh ground peanut butter is preferred in the recipe but I was out so I used jarred. On to the recipe:

Strawberry & Banana Coconut Smoothie:
  • One Medium Size Banana
  • About 5 Strawberries ( 1/2 cup - 1 cup depending on how strawberries you want)
  • 2 tbsp of ground flax seed
  • 1 cup of Unsweetened Coconut Milk
  • A pinch of green powder
  • 8 Ice Cubes
  • 1 tbsp Peanut or Almond Butter (Fresh Ground) Optional
Smoothie before the milk is add in & it's been blend.
I basically throw it all in a single serving size blender like the bullet but mine's not the bullet though. So I put my smoothie in the blender cup in this order: ice cubes, banana, strawberries, flax seed, green powder and then the cup of coconut milk then the nut butter if I want it.  Then you just blend together until it's smooth or to the texture you want it to be.
